LYCOMING SOFTBALL UPSETS KING’S IN FIRST ROUND OF CONFERENCE PLAYOFFS

WILLIAMSPORT, Pa. – The Lycoming College softball team upset King’s College in the opening game of the Freedom Conference playoffs, Friday afternoon. The fourth-seeded Warriors outlasted the number-one seed Monarchs to record a 2-1 victory in 10 innings. Lycoming, 17-14 overall this season, advances to the semifinals of the double-elimination tournament to face DeSales University, who defeated Wilkes University 8-4 in the other quarterfinal game. King’s falls to 33-8 this season and will face Wilkes in an elimination game Saturday morning.

Sophomore Morgan Mantle (Jersey Shore, Pa.; Jersey Shore) led the Warriors both from the mound and at the plate. The 2003 Freedom Conference pitcher of the year allowed just one hit and one run in 10 innings of work, while striking out 14 of the 33 batters she faced. Mantle also single-handedly accounted for Lycoming’s first run with a lead-off homerun in the third inning.

That run knotted the game at 1-1 and came just an half inning after Stacey Preambo scored the Monarchs’ lone run of the game with a homerun to lead-off the bottom of the second.

After playing two scoreless extra innings, the Warriors plated the go-ahead run in the top of the tenth inning. Christine Caroselli (So./Newtown, Pa.; Pennsbury) started at second base per international tie-breaking rules. She was moved to third on a sacrifice by Marianne Simpson (Jr./Camp Hill, Pa.; Camp Hill). A pop-up to the shortstop left Caroselli at third with two outs. Jana Reitz (Jr./Waynesboro, Pa.; Waynesboro), however, came through with a clutch hit, smacking a double that scored Caroselli and gave Lycoming a 2-1 lead.

King’s went quietly in the bottom of the frame as the Warriors hung on for the hard-fought victory.

Amy Curry (Jr./Fallentimber, Pa.; Moshannon Valley) went 2-for-3 for Lycoming and Katie Kresge (Sr./Lehighton, Pa.; Marian Catholic) also recorded a hit.
